How do you get bed bugs?

Bed bugs are usually transported into your home through luggage, clothing, and furniture that have been exposed to them. They can also hitchhike on pets and humans. Once they find their way into your home, they can quickly multiply and infest your entire house. Common signs of bed bug infestation include bites on your skin, blood stains on your sheets, and a musty odor in your bedroom.

Color Scheme

Color Scheme

When it comes to the color scheme of your bedroom, it is important to choose colors that promote relaxation and calmness. Soft, neutral colors like beige, ivory, and gray are great choices for creating a soothing atmosphere. You can also incorporate pastel shades like baby blue, pale green, or lavender to add a pop of color without overwhelming the space.

Furniture Placement

Furniture Placement

In a small bedroom, it is important to maximize the available space by choosing furniture that is both functional and stylish. A platform bed with built-in storage is a great option for storing extra bedding and clothing. You can also add a bedside table with drawers or shelves to keep essential items within reach. When placing furniture in your bedroom, make sure to leave enough room for easy movement and access to drawers and closet doors.

Other Decorative Options

Decorative Options

To enhance the aesthetics of your bedroom, you can add decorative touches like throw pillows, blankets, and curtains in complementary colors and patterns. A plush area rug can also add warmth and texture to the space. To keep your bedroom smelling fresh and clean, you can use natural air fresheners like lavender sachets or essential oil diffusers.

Hall Design: Modern and Elegant

Hall Design

The hallway is the first thing your guests see when they enter your home, so it is important to make a good first impression. A modern and elegant design can make your hallway look spacious and welcoming.

Color Scheme

Color Scheme

For a modern and elegant look, choose a neutral color scheme with a pop of bold color. White or gray walls can provide a clean and crisp backdrop for your hallway. You can add a pop of color with a brightly colored runner or a piece of artwork on the wall.

Furniture Placement

Furniture Placement

In a hallway, it is important to keep the space open and uncluttered. A console table with a mirror can provide a functional and stylish focal point for your hallway. You can also add a few decorative elements like a vase of flowers or a decorative bowl to add some personality to the space.

Other Decorative Options

Decorative Options

To add some texture and visual interest to your hallway, you can add a patterned rug or wallpaper. A statement light fixture can also add some drama and elegance to the space. To keep your hallway smelling fresh, you can add a scented candle or a potpourri bowl.
